1. Captain Planet the movie
Oscar Winner Leonardo DiCaprio is planning on producing a movie adaptation of our favorite nineties cartoon Captain Planet. The environmentalist actor is very passionate about our earth and feels a strong connection with Captain Planet and his planteers. DiCaprio is a has been an environmental activist for a very long time and is currently a U.N. Messenger of Peace. This makes him the perfect person to launch this project.

2. This teenager is giving away feminine hygiene products to homeless women
Nadya Okamoto was walking the streets of her city and distributed free feminine hygiene products to homeless women everywhere. The young teen, who is now a freshman at Harvard, experienced firsthand what it feels like not be able to afford pads during her period and realized that female hygiene products should be a right and a health necessity and not a luxury. Okamoto then founded a non-profit organization called ‘Camions of Care’ back in 2014 so that women on the streets could recieve tampons and pads.
3. Alec Baldwin plays a baby in new film
Alec Baldwin is hilariously voicing the sound of a baby. He stars alongside Lisa Kudrow, Jumy Kimmel and Steve Buscemi in a new animated movie called Boss Baby. We still don't know what exactly the little guy is plotting, but we are already laughing at the trailer and cannot wait to see how hilariously the movie will play out.
4. Bad Hombres
At yesterday’s debate, Donald Trump answered one of the questions by saying “We have some bad hombres here and we’re going to get them out.” The twitterverse reacted. Some people were shocked, while others turned the situation into a funny joke and even related his comment to the ombre hair.
